This responds to your letter addressed to the attention of Walter Myers of my staff in which you asked whether Table II of Federal Motor Vehicle Safety Standard (FMVSS) No. 119, New pneumatic tires for vehicles other than passenger cars, contains certain errors.

You pointed out in your letter that Table I of FMVSS 119 specifies a plunger diameter of 5/16 inch for motorcycles, and 3/4 inch for 12-inch or smaller rims other than motorcycles. Table II, on the other hand, leaves blank the plunger diameter space, in the motorcycle column, but lists 5/16 inch plunger diameter in the 12-inch or smaller rim column. You indicated your belief that the inconsistency is due to a typographical error in those columns of Table II and asked us to confirm your interpretation.

Your observation is correct. A November 13, 1973 rule adopting Tables I and II (38 FR 31299) (copy enclosed) specifies the 5/16-inch diameter plunger for motorcycle tires, and the 3/4-inch diameter plunger for 12-inch or smaller tires and 17.5- inch or smaller light truck tubeless tires. Accordingly, the plunger diameter for the motorcycle column in Table II should read 5/16. Similarly, the 12-inch or smaller column in the current Table II is in error in specifying a plunger diameter of 5/16 inch. The correct plunger diameter for that column in Table II should be 3/4 inch to correspond with the plunger diameter specified for 12-inch or smaller rims in Table I.

Thank you for bringing this error to our attention. The agency will issue a correction to avoid any further confusion.

This responds to your letter asking whether Federal Motor Vehicle Safety Standard No. 206, Door Locks and Door Retention Components, requires door locks on fire trucks. Safety Standard No. 206, which applies to all passenger cars, multipurpose passenger vehicles and trucks, does not exclude fire trucks. Thus, new fire trucks are covered by the standard's general requirement that "components on any side door leading directly into a compartment that contains one or more seating accommodations shall conform to this standard." (S S4)

Standard No. 206 does not apply, however, to certain types of doors which are often found on fire trucks. Since your letter did not provide any details about the design of the specific doors to which you refer, I am unable to determine whether any of the doors on those fire trucks would be subject to Standard No. 206's requirements. For your information, I have enclosed two letters from this office which discuss the applicability of Standard No. 206 to specific doors on fire trucks in more detail. The two letters are an August 13, 1980 letter to Mr. Steenbock and a February 11, 1988 letter to Ms. Salvio. The National Highway Traffic Safety Administration has not adopted any amendments to Standard No. 206 that affect the accuracy of the information contained in these letters. I have also enclosed a current copy of Standard No. 206.

This responds to your letter of August 18, 1993, concerning a modification you wish to make on limousines manufactured by your company. You wish to modify the hinge assembly controlling forward and reclining movement of the front seat to provide access to the area between the front of the privacy panel and the back of the front seat. (The area contains auxiliary fuse panels and relays.) The modification would involve removal of a metal pin in the hinge assembly, allowing the seat to articulate forward to a greater degree. You asked whether Standard No. 207, Seating Systems, prohibits the removal of a limiting pin or limits forward movement of a seat back.

Standard No. 207 specifies strength and other performance requirements for seats in passenger cars, multipurpose passenger vehicles, trucks, and buses. Section S4.3 of Standard No. 207 contains requirements for hinged or folding seat backs, except for passenger seats in buses or a seat adjustable only for its occupants. Section S4.3(a) requires a self-locking device for restraining the hinged or folding seat back. Section S4.3.2 contains performance requirements for this restraining device.

Section S4.3 does not limit the degree of movement of a hinged or folding seat back. Thus, you may remove the limiting pin if removing it only increases the degree of movement of the seat. However, the seat must still meet the requirements of S4.3 with the pin removed. Accordingly, the seat must have a self-locking device that can withstand the force applications specified in S4.3.2.1 and acceleration specified in S4.3.2.2.

TEXT: Thank you for your letter of October 31, 1969 requesting information about the Federal Motor Vehicle Safety Standards and their applicability to wheels manufactured by Pacer. We have enclosed a copy of the April, 1969, edition of the Federal Motor Vehicle Safety Standards, along with amendments relevant to your inquiry.

You have requested information as to how you can comply with Standards No. 109 and 110. These Standards, as you will notice, are applicable to new passenger car tires add to wheels and tires mounted on new passenger cars, so that if a wheel manufactured by Pacer is placed on a passenger car before the car is sold to the first purchaser, the wheel and the tire must conform to the requirements of Standards No. 109 and 110. To comply the tire and rim must meet the performance requirements of Standard 109, and the rim must be able to retain a deflated tire during a stop from 60 miles per hour, as required by paragraph S4.4.1(b) of Standard No. 110. There are no other requirements applicable to wheels and rims as such.

The National Highway Safety Bureau issues no certificate of compliance, although it maintains surveillance over product safely through its own testing program. The Gregon manufacturer to whom you refer may have requested the Bureau's opinion as to whether a particular wheel design would violate Standard No. 211, a standard applicable to wheel nuts, wheel discs and hub caps as items of motor vehicle equipment which prohibits certain tyres of hazardous projections on wheels. In response to such requests, the Bureau has occasionally issued interpretations of Standard No. 211, but these are in no way equivalent to a certificate of compliance.

TEXT: This is in reply to your letter of May 30, 1971, and to confirm opinions given by members of this office(Illegible Words) phone coversation with you.

Under the National Traffic and Motor Vehicle Safety Act and regulations issued pursuant to it the treadless casing you import is not considered to be a completed tire until the tread is applied. Therefore, the Bandag dealer applying the tread is considered to be the tire manufacturer and the Korean manufacturer of the casing does not have to put his own "DOT" number on the casing.

Since you expect many of your dealers will be using this process, in order not to unduly expand the new manufacturer's list, all your dealers are to use your assigned code number "DOT" for the grouping representing the manufacturer's assigned code and their own three symbol retreader's code in the third grouping which is normally considered the optional code:

Your dealers, as manufacturers of the tires are responsible for maintaining the records of the first purchaser of the tires they manufacturer.

I believe Docket No. 70-12, Notice No. 9 (36 P.R. 9869) answers your question concerning the location of tire identification numbers.

This responds to your Memorandum attaching correspondence from your constituent Stephen Newmark of Tarrant County. Mr. Newmark, Vice-President of Lonestar Classics, Inc., states that his company "has requested an exemption" from this agency "for the purposes of manufacturing kit cars," and asks your help "in determining whether our exemption will be granted or whether the National Highway Traffic Safety Administration (NHTSA) requires further information." He also states that "the timing of NHTSA's response is critical to our moving ahead."

Mr. Newmark FAXED the Administrator on May 5, 1992, about the possibility of obtaining an exemption, and followed up with a telephone call to the Office of Chief Counsel on May 15. As we understand it from that conversation, the business plan intended by Lonestar is to sell and deliver a certain number of unassembled components to purchasers who will complete the assembly of the vehicle by providing the engine, drive train, and suspension. We informed Mr. Newmark orally that, given these facts, Lonestar is not considered to be a "manufacturer" of motor vehicles under the National Traffic and Motor Vehicle Safety Act. Because of this, Lonestar is not required to ensure the compliance of the completed vehicle with the Federal motor vehicle safety standards, and, hence, no exemption is required for it to implement its business plan.

This responds to your letter to this agency regarding the metrication of Federal Motor Vehicle Safety Standard (Standard) No. 119, New pneumatic tires for vehicles other than passenger cars. You referred to the final rule published in the Federal Register on May 27, 1998, (63 FR 28912) in which we changed paragraph S6.5(d) to require that the maximum load ratings and corresponding maximum inflation pressures be shown in metric numbers, followed by English numbers in parentheses, effective May 27, 2003. You asked whether you could continue to show the load ratings and inflation pressures in English units, followed by metric units in parentheses after the May 27, 2003 effective date. The answer is no.

Standard No. 119, subsection S6.5, Tire markings, specifies the labeling that is to be placed on tire sidewalls, the placement of the markings on the sidewalls, and the measurements of the required markings. Paragraph (d) requires that the maximum load rating and the corresponding tire inflation pressure of the particular tire be shown as follows:


For tires rated for single and dual load:

Max load single            kg (         lb) at            kPa (         psi) cold.
Max load dual              kg (         lb) at            kPa (         psi) cold.
For tires rated for single load only:
Max load            kg (           lb) at            kPa (           psi) cold.

Please pardon the delay in responding to your letter in which you inquired about tolerances in the ambient temperature requirements of Federal motor vehicle safety standard (FMVSS) No. 119, New Pneumatic Tires for Vehicles Other Than Passenger Cars (49 CFR 571.119), and 49 CFR 575.104, Uniform Tire Quality Grading Standards. You stated that you found no such tolerances in the standards and asked how you should calibrate your laboratory if none exist, since ambient temperatures can oscillate 5 degrees Fahrenheit (F).

You are correct that the above standards do not provide for tolerances with respect to the testing temperatures of tires. All of our FMVSSs specify minimum performance requirements. Thus, manufacturers must design and build the products to meet or exceed the specified performance. Since increased temperature is generally detrimental to tire performance, manufacturers must ensure that each tire meets the required performance at the temperature specified in the standard, in this case, 95 degrees F. Given the variability in laboratory equipment as you correctly noted, however, the agency allows an ambient temperature tolerance in our compliance testing of +0F-10F. The +0F ensures that the actual temperature will never oscillate above 95F. That upper limit ensures that we do not exceed the requirements of the standard, which would invalidate the test. For your information, please find enclosed extracts from this agency's Laboratory Procedures for Tire Testing and Data Reporting, DOT publication No. TP-119-04, May, 1988, applicable to FMVSS No. 119, and Laboratory Procedures for Tire Temperature Resistance Testing, DOT publication No. TP-UTQG-H-01, May 25, 1979, applicable to the UTQGS. Both publications are available from this agency, ATTN: NAD-40.
